亲爱的BCGSoft用户,我们非常高兴地宣布BCGControlBarProfessionalforMFC和BCGSuiteforMFC v32.1正式发布!新版本包含对VisualStudio 2022的支持、改进Windows11中的框架和弹出窗口外观、网格文本溢出等。BCGControlBarProforMFCv32.1正式版下载可视化管理器和主题1.编辑框和工具栏编辑控件:改进了Window原生主题中的控件外观。2.Toolbox:改进Window原生主题中的组外观,在以前的产品版本中,使用了提供过时(Vista风格)外观的Windows主题API。3.CBCGPVisualManag
已结束。此问题不符合StackOverflowguidelines.它目前不接受答案。我们不允许提出有关书籍、工具、软件库等方面的建议的问题。您可以编辑问题,以便用事实和引用来回答它。关闭8年前。Improvethisquestion多年来,我使用了两个很棒的工具BoundsChecker&Purify,但是这些应用程序的开发人员让我失望了,他们不再努力维护或开发它们。我们在两家公司都有公司帐户,他们都告诉我他们无意生产支持64位应用程序的版本。谁能推荐支持64位原生C++/MFC应用程序的开源或商业替代方案? 最佳答案 Viva6
已结束。此问题不符合StackOverflowguidelines.它目前不接受答案。我们不允许提出有关书籍、工具、软件库等方面的建议的问题。您可以编辑问题,以便用事实和引用来回答它。关闭8年前。Improvethisquestion多年来,我使用了两个很棒的工具BoundsChecker&Purify,但是这些应用程序的开发人员让我失望了,他们不再努力维护或开发它们。我们在两家公司都有公司帐户,他们都告诉我他们无意生产支持64位应用程序的版本。谁能推荐支持64位原生C++/MFC应用程序的开源或商业替代方案? 最佳答案 Viva6
我使用CreateProcess()创建了一个进程。这是代码:STARTUPINFOsi={0};PROCESS_INFORMATIONpi={0};result=CreateProcess("C:\\AP\\DatabaseBase\\dbntsrv.exe",NULL,NULL,NULL,FALSE,0,NULL,"C:\\ADP\\SQLBase",&si,&pi)如何获取这个特定进程的Handle和processId?并最终用它来关闭这个进程?谢谢。 最佳答案 在结构pi你得到:typedefstruct_PROCESS_I
我使用CreateProcess()创建了一个进程。这是代码:STARTUPINFOsi={0};PROCESS_INFORMATIONpi={0};result=CreateProcess("C:\\AP\\DatabaseBase\\dbntsrv.exe",NULL,NULL,NULL,FALSE,0,NULL,"C:\\ADP\\SQLBase",&si,&pi)如何获取这个特定进程的Handle和processId?并最终用它来关闭这个进程?谢谢。 最佳答案 在结构pi你得到:typedefstruct_PROCESS_I
我们在大部分代码中都使用CString类。但是有时我们需要转换为char*。目前我们一直在使用variable.GetBuffer(0)执行此操作,这似乎有效(这主要发生在将Csting传递给函数需要char*的函数时)。该函数接受了这一点,我们继续前进。但是我们最近开始担心这是如何工作的,以及是否有更好的方法来做到这一点。我理解它的工作方式是将一个char指针传递给指向CString中第一个字符的函数,并且一切正常。我想我们只是担心内存泄漏或任何不可预见的情况,这可能不是一个好主意。 最佳答案 如果您的函数只需要读取字符串而不需要
我们在大部分代码中都使用CString类。但是有时我们需要转换为char*。目前我们一直在使用variable.GetBuffer(0)执行此操作,这似乎有效(这主要发生在将Csting传递给函数需要char*的函数时)。该函数接受了这一点,我们继续前进。但是我们最近开始担心这是如何工作的,以及是否有更好的方法来做到这一点。我理解它的工作方式是将一个char指针传递给指向CString中第一个字符的函数,并且一切正常。我想我们只是担心内存泄漏或任何不可预见的情况,这可能不是一个好主意。 最佳答案 如果您的函数只需要读取字符串而不需要
如何以编程方式读取SD卡的CID寄存器,其中包含序列号和其他信息?我可以通过AndroidJava或Native代码来实现吗?提前致谢,埃里克 最佳答案 这里是获取SID和CID的示例代码if(isExteranlStorageAvailable()){try{Fileinput=newFile("/sys/class/mmc_host/mmc1");Stringcid_directory=null;inti=0;File[]sid=input.listFiles();for(i=0;i
如何以编程方式读取SD卡的CID寄存器,其中包含序列号和其他信息?我可以通过AndroidJava或Native代码来实现吗?提前致谢,埃里克 最佳答案 这里是获取SID和CID的示例代码if(isExteranlStorageAvailable()){try{Fileinput=newFile("/sys/class/mmc_host/mmc1");Stringcid_directory=null;inti=0;File[]sid=input.listFiles();for(i=0;i
目录一、界面设计二、设置成员变量三、初始化成员变量 四、初始化对话框五、添加控件代码1.各个数字的代码(0~9)2.清除功能的代码3.退格功能的代码4.加减乘除功能的代码5.小数点功能的代码6.正负号功能的代码7.等于功能的代码六、源码领取方式制作好之后是这样的,可以实现加减乘除,连加连减,连乘连除,除数为0会提示,正负号的运算也可以,可以清除所有数据,也可以在输入数据时退格,下方是版权信息 一、界面设计如下图所示,19个Button按钮,3个静态文本框给每个控件做对齐排布,右上角有对齐的工具,并且改上对应的Caption,上方的静态文本框的ID改为IDC_STATICSHOW;下方的文本框